Sustainable development to enterprises has not spread widely

On December 10, in Hanoi, the Vietnam Business Council for Sustainable Development (Vietnam Chamber of Commerce and Industry) organised a Business Forum 2020 with the theme: “Sustainable development in the decade of actions: Turning challenges into opportunities ”.
Binu Jacob, Director of Nestle Vietnam, said that not only focusing on friendly products and services, but the company also pays attention to sustainable production. Nestle Vietnam's factories do not impact on the environment, 40% of the energy used in the factories is renewable energy.
The company aims to cut carbon emissions by 20% by 2025, by 50% by 2030, and completely eliminate carbon emissions from the production process by 2050.
Speaking about the benefits of sustainable development, PhD. Vu TienLoc, Chairman of VCCI, Vice Chairman of the National Council for Sustainable Development and Competitiveness Improvement,said enterprises that can build their own governance models toward sustainable development have proven more resilient than others.
As surveyed by VCCI, 60% of enterprises said they operated better since implementing the Sustainable Development Index.
Caitlin Wiesen, Resident Representative of the United National Development Programme (UNDP) in Vietnam, said we could not achieve our sustainable development goals without enterprises. The fulfillment of the sustainable development goals could open up global market opportunities with value at least US$12 trillion by 2030.
Speaking at the Forum, Deputy Prime Minister Vu Duc Dam, Chairman of the National Council for Sustainable Development and Competitiveness Improvement, said sustainable development is a global common target with 17 goals and more than 230 assessment criteria. Vietnam has also developed a national action plan, integrating 17 international goals and selected specific Vietnam’s goals to include in Party documents, laws, and development resolutions ofthe Party, National Assembly and Government.
However, according to the Deputy Prime Minister, achieving the goals in the next 10 years is still a big challenge. Looking at the common goals of the world and Vietnam, there is still a lot to do.
In addition, sustainable development in Vietnam has made much progress, but its spread is not wide. Deputy Prime Minister Dam saidthat Vietnam has 700,000 enterprises, but only 2,000 enterprises (accounting for 2%) are members of the sustainable development business community in Vietnam, and only about 100,000 enterprises (15%) access information on sustainable development.
VCCI Chairman Vu TienLoc said sustainable development has not been a common trend of the business community. This is due to perceptions, leading to slow spread.
Facing this situation, enterprises and experts at the forum said management agencies and ministries should create a favourablelegal environment for enterprises; design support packages and support tools for enterprises to implement sustainable development; and coordinate with governmental organisations, non-governmental organisations and other organisations for development.

Deputy Prime Minister Vu Duc Dam emphasised that ministries and agencies should continue to reform the business and investment environment. There must be a legal and policy framework for enterprises to develop sustainably. Thus, ministries and agencies need to continue to work closely with enterprises, recognise problems, and directly remove difficulties for them.
